Norway needs a new green government after the elections. It is absolutely necessary to safely bring Norway out of the oil age, reduce emissions, stop the destruction of nature and fight poverty and exclusion.
The world around us is changing rapidly and we are living in a time of political destiny. Trump is leading the world into a dangerous period. At the same time, the far right is growing in Europe. This makes the fight for democracy and freedom of expression more important than ever. The Green Party believes that we do not have Trump in Norway, but we should not be naive. “Many of the ideas he fosters are reflected here. We see right-wing populists who claim to speak for ‘the people’, who denigrate minorities and engage in divide and rule under the guise of freedom of speech,” the Green Party said.

In Norway, the FrP has become the largest right-wing party. For Miljøpartiet De Grønne, MDG for short, cooperation with the FrP is out of the question. A government that depends on the FrP will never be able to achieve the changes needed to ensure the freedom and security of Norwegians today and in the future. MDG claims to fight for responsible climate and nature policy, for a fairer Norway and for a Norway that stands for international cooperation and solidarity. “The FrP stands for the opposite, and when conservatives and liberals engage with Listhaug, we at MDG must conclude that we will not have much to gain on the right,” the party’s website states.

MDG positions itself as a counterweight to the rise of right-wing populism, both in Norway and abroad. “This is the kind of future we want. MDG will fight for societies that leave room for diversity and does not want a Norway that sends asylum seekers to Rwanda. We want a society based on trust and community, not one where polarization can grow and conflicts are resolved by prison sentences for our children.” The Greens want a society that gradually emerges from the age of oil and do not want Trump and Listhaug’s slogan, “drill, baby, drill”, to govern Norwegian climate and industrial policy.
